SUMMARY

Fashions of a Decade: The 1940s traces the mobilization of clothing trends as they marched across the war-ravaged world. Women began wearing outfits featuring wide, padded shoulders, a narrow waistline, thin hips, and a skirt that fell just below the knee, much in the image of a soldier's uniform, while men sported clothing shaped like an inverted triangle from shoulder to waist. Heavy shoes provided a counterbalance for both men and women, and hats remained popular; however, scarves for women began to replace the traditional head-covering.
